Monthly climate in Carlton, Minnesota, United States

Last updated: March 2, 2024

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Carlton features a humid continental climate (Dfb). Temperatures typically range between -11 °C (12 °F) and 21 °C (70 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to -36 °C (-32 °F) or can rise to as high as 34 °C (94 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 866 mm (34.1 inches) and receives 106 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Carlton enjoys an average of 2847 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 8 hours 36 minutes to 15 hours 46 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Carlton, Minnesota, United States §

The warmest months in Carlton are June, July and August,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 18 to 21 °C (65 - 70 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in January, February and December, when daily mean temperatures range from -11 to -7 °C (12 - 19 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Carlton experiences 44 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 157 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Carlton, Minnesota, United States §

Carlton usually has the most precipitation in July, August and October, with an average of 10 rainy days and 113 mm (4.4 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Carlton are January, February and March. On average, 31 mm (1.2 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ly average precipitation and precipitation days in Carlton, Minnesota, United States. Generated using Copernicus Climate Change Service information. Data for period from January 2017 to January 2022.
  Jan Feb Mar Apr May Jun Jul Aug Sep Oct Nov Dec
Average precipitation mm (inches) 22 (0.9) 29 (1.1) 41 (1.6) 67 (2.6) 80 (3.1) 89 (3.5) 118 (4.7) 107 (4.2) 100 (4.0) 112 (4.4) 42 (1.7) 58 (2.3)
Average precipitation days (≥ 1 mm) 5 6 6 10 11 11 9 11 11 10 8 8

Monthly sunshine hours in Carlton, Minnesota, United States §

The sunniest months in Carlton are June, July and August, when the sun shines an average of 11 hours 1 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Carlton: January, November and December receive an average of 4 hours 38 minutes of sunshine daily.

Mean monthly sunshine duration, average sunshine hours per day and mean daily daylight hours in Carlton, Minnesota, United States. Generated using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service information. Data for period from January 2017 to January 2022.
  Jan Feb Mar Apr May Jun Jul Aug Sep Oct Nov Dec
Mean monthly sunshine hours 124 194 237 240 297 352 355 306 248 186 155 146
Mean daily daylight hours 9h 1m 10h 19m 11h 57m 13h 37m 15h 2m 15h 46m 15h 22m 14h 5m 12h 29m 10h 49m 9h 21m 8h 36m

Solar UV radiation in Carlton, Minnesota, United States §

Carlton exper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in June, July and August,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 8 - 9, which corresponds to the Very High category of sun exposure. January, November and December are in the Low / Moderate ex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 3. Average daily maximum UV levels by month for Carlton, Minnesota, United States. Generated using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service information. Data for period from January 2022 to January 2023.
  Jan Feb Mar Apr May Jun Jul Aug Sep Oct Nov Dec
UV Index (month maximum) 2 4 5 7 8 9 9 8 7 5 3 2
